Average rating of 5/5Average rating of 5/5Average rating of 5/5Average rating of 5/5Average rating of 5/5 Brilliant , 2008-10-24
My son went to uni recently hence I bought two these De Luxe web cams with headset. It installed on both Dell notebooks without a hitch: one XP Pro the other one VISTA business. We have since had a family conrerence session almost everyday and resolution, motion etc are handeled brilliantly. The Right Sight and Sound also enhances the experience.

Average rating of 1/5Average rating of 1/5Average rating of 1/5Average rating of 1/5Average rating of 1/5 The desert Orchid of webcams, 2008-10-16
its about as robust as freeze dried rose, I have had an intel plug n play effort for years with no problems whatsoever....This delicate flower I plugged in to a usb port, installed all software, worked like a dream, a wonderful webcam, sounds great..a good buy..UNTIL I removed it from one usb port from the back of my pc, and placed into into another on the front..why that process fried the webcam...USB port must have been the cause I hear you cry, alas no, all other peripherals plugged into said usb port worked fine, including my antiquainted intel plug n play......a waste of money for me...
